Bacterial Infection Remodels the DNA Methylation Landscape of Human Dendritic Cells
2015-03-04
Abstract excerpt
DNA methylation is thought to be robust to environmental perturbations on a short time scale. Here, we challenge that view by demonstrating that the infection of human dendritic cells (DCs) with a pathogenic bacteria is associated with rapid changes in methylation at thousands of loci.
